Codificación de voz

Josep Salavedra

 

En un pasado próximo se ha trabajado con codificadores de voz en banda ancha para un margen de velocidades comprendido entre 8 Kbps y 32 Kbps. Actualmente el interés se centra en el estudio de robustez de aquellos codificadores (y sus variantes) definidos como estándares en distintas aplicaciones de telefonía móvil. Esta robustez se evalúa de dos maneras claramente diferenciadas.

Una primera vía consiste en la adición de una etapa (o etapas) reductora de ruido para combatir el posible ruido de fondo presente en la voz. Es decir, se intenta que la salida del codificador de voz se comporte, ante la recepción de voz ruidosa, de un modo lo más parecido posible al supuesto de recibir voz limpia (en ausencia de ruido).

Una segunda vía consiste en evaluar la degradación experimentada por un determinado codificador ante la presencia de errores de bit en la transmisión de canal. En los sistemas de telefonía móvil se permite un margen de error de bit (Bit Error Rate) durante la transmisión de canales correspondientes a voz, ocasionándose una degradación en la voz decodificada, o voz reconstruida en el receptor. Para este supuesto se pretende reducir la sensibilidad de cada codificador frente a estos errores de transmisión.

También se está trabajando en la implementación en tiempo real de codificadores robustos de voz pertenecientes a la primera vía. En este supuesto se pretende obtener una versión simplificada de éstos (sin pérdida apreciable de calidad) que requiera un consumo mínimo de memoria y con un mínimo retardo temporal.